SWBI Hedge Fund Activity: Q3 2018 in Review

170 of the 4,374 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Smith & Wesson (SWBI) for Q3 2018, worth a combined $565M — up 35% from $420M a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 41 funds opened new SWBI positions and 30 closed out — a net gain of 11 holders — while 48 added to existing stakes and 39 trimmed.

The largest buyer was D.E. Shaw & Co, adding an estimated $20.7M. The largest seller was Invesco, cutting an estimated $29M.
